Gile, Elinor T. (née Luger)

Age 89 of St. Paul went to heaven on March 1, 2021. Preceded in death by husband Hubert A “Skip” Gile Jr.; sons, John and Stephen; parents, Vincent and Bernardine (née Kremer) Luger; brother, Donald Lugar. Survived by son Matthew (Debbie), grandchildren, John’s sons, TJ Wegler and Joseph Gile, and Joe’s daughters, Evelyn and Willow; and dear cousin, Marguerite Hammer. Elinor was born in St. Paul and spent most of her life there except for the 13 years moving from place to place with her husband. California, Indiana, Washington DC, Montgomery & Mobile, Alabama, Scottsdale & Flagstaff, Arizona then back to St Paul. Homemaker, Boy Scout Den Mother, Dog Lover, Secretary, Bridge Player, Bookkeeper, Crafter, Recipe Tryer. She had friends across the generations. She LOVED to decorate for Christmas, Halloween and Easter. She didn’t love vegetables. Mass of Christian Burial 11am Tuesday, March 9 at CHURCH OF THE HOLY SPIRIT, 515 S. Albert St., St. Paul.  Visitation before mass will take place 9:30 to 10:30am at O’HALLORAN & MURPHY FUNERAL HOME (575 S. Snelling Ave., St. Paul), masks and social distancing required. Visitation and Mass can be viewed via Zoom, please call the funeral home for login information. Interment at Fort Snelling National Cemetery.
